The UK road network is divided into different types of roads, including motorways, A-roads, and B-roads. Motorways are the fastest and most direct routes, while A-roads and B-roads may be more scenic but can be slower. By understanding the different types of roads and how they connect, you can plan your route more effectively and avoid getting lost. Additionally, many UK roads are equipped with signage and markings that can help guide you on your journey.
